Re: (rshsdepot) Raleigh, NC



I somehow missed this in my paper (already recycled), but they have 
to be talking about the *freight* station across the tracks from the 
1940's Southern Passenger depot now used by Amtrak.  The age sounds 
right. The nearby Union passenger station dates from the 1890s and is 
already restored and being used for offices.  --Mark Thomas
